This issue includes: "The Man Who Made the Mummies Dance" (During his decade as director, many say, Thomas Hoving raised the Metropolitan Museum from the dead. Now his new memoir, which takes a candid look at the Met's politics and personalities, is sure to raise a few eyebrows) by Amy Page; "Truth, Not Art" (Velazquez's Juan de Pareja is a painting with a breathtaking sense of life. The story of how the Metropolitan Museum acquired it--through dissimulation and disinformation--is scarcely less startling) by Thomas Hoving; "From Rags to Riches" (Just 25 years ago, few people collected couture. But these days, what's haute has become hot) by Eve M. Kuhn; "Who Put the War in Warhol?" (There's plenty of blame to go around as infighting, backbiting and a potentially damaging lawsuit shake the Andy Warhol Foundation for the Visual Arts) by Steven Vincent; "Art Book Publishing Now" (What constitutes a successful publishing program today? With a guide to the season's best books) by Wendy Smith; plus "In the Air"; "Around the Block"; "Figures in the Landscape"; "Talk of the Trade"; "Critical Edge"; "Report from London"; "Souren Melikian"; "Auction Reviews"; "This Month"; "Calendar"; "Index to Advertisers/Photography"; "Classifieds"; and "Editorials".

Some slight edge wear to top and bottom of jacket and spine, spine slightly sunned, not price clipped (£2.60), no inscriptions, internally clean tight and square, overall a vg+ copy for its age, publisher's compliment slip tipped in so this may be a review copy. 210pp. Efraim Sevela (1928-2010), was a Russian writer, screenwriter, director, producer, who after his emigration from the Soviet Union lived in Israel, USA and Russia and fought in the Yom Kippur War where he was wounded. This book centres around one of the great tragedies of our time, the murder of millions of European Jews during WWII. The author heads back to a tiny barber shop after the war and finds the few remaining Jews in Vilnius reunited to tell their stories. He takes tales of woe and makes you laugh through the tears and disbelief.

Daniel del Solar was general manager of SF's KALW Public Radio fron 1985-1992 and was in the KPFA-FM Comunicación Aztlán programming collective in the early 1970s to National Director of Training and Development at the Corporation for Public Broadcasting (CPB) in Washington D.C. in the mid-1970s. This film written during his KPFA period is about a porno filmmaker whofalls for his lead actor's girl.
